拡張子について
MAC初心者なので教えて下さい。
WINで使用していたファイルをMACに移したのですが、
例えばjpg等のファイルだと、MACで拡張子表示にしている場合
ファイル名が○○○.jpg.jpgとなり、拡張子もファイル名として認識されて
しまうのですが手動でファイル名をなおさなければどうしようもないもの
なんでしょうか?ファイル数が多いので一気に変更できる方法があれば
知りたいのですが。
MAC初心者なので教えて下さい。
WINで使用していたファイルをMACに移したのですが、
例えばjpg等のファイルだと、MACで拡張子表示にしている場合
ファイル名が○○○.jpg.jpgとなり、拡張子もファイル名として認識されて
しまうのですが手動でファイル名をなおさなければどうしようもないもの
なんでしょうか?ファイル数が多いので一気に変更できる方法があれば
知りたいのですが。
特にファイルリネームソフトに関しては、UNIX系ソフトウェアの
フロントエンドが多く出回っているようで結構充実しています。
私は以下のソフトを愛用していますので、参考までに…。
http://www2.mitsuya.nuem.nagoya-u.ac.jp/〜tagaya/cocoa/rname_ja.html
リネームソフトについては、既にコメントがあるので…。
>例えばjpg等のファイルだと、MACで拡張子表示にしている場合ファイル名が○○○.jpg.jpgとなり
これ、Windowsにあった時点で拡張子が二重についてます。
Macに持って来た時点で拡張子が追加されるのではないので、Windowsで拡張子を隠す設定にしたまま、自分で拡張子を追加してしまったのでしょう。
いまもWindowsを併用しているのでしたら、Windowsにおける拡張子の扱いにご注意ください。この状態なら、○○.jpg.exeなどという実はアプリケーションだけど見た目はjpgファイルなどというウイルスが存在するかもしれません。
/// 野尻隆裕(Tell UsとFeedbackの記録→「拝啓 アップル様」) ///
大変参考になりました。ありがとうございました。
windows側でファイルをもう1度確認したのですが、拡張子は2重に
ついていませんでした。
Windows側ではどのように確認されましたか?
拡張子を隠すように設定していると、「ファイル名.jpg.jpg」は「ファイル名.jpg」と表示されます。
Macでも拡張子を隠すように設定できますが、同じ拡張子を二重に付けることはできません。(すでに拡張子が表示されている状態で、さらに追加することはできます。ですが、この場合は、二重になったことがすぐに分かります)
windows は、通常、拡張子を隠すように設定されてますからね。その状態で、*.jpg と見えているのなら、2重に付いてますね。
windows <=> mac でおかしなことが起こると、mac のせいと思う人は多いですね、、、
拡張子の表示方法については、こちらをご参考ください。(Canonのページですが (^^;)
http://cweb.canon.jp/e-support/qasearch/answer/bubblejetprinters/q056107270497.html#1
windows側では、確かに拡張子非表示にしていますが、その状態では、
ファイル名のみ表示されています。プロパティ等も見て確認しましたが、
2重についてるようではなかったのですが。確認の仕方が悪いのでしょうか?
以前に雑誌でこのような現象が起こる(バージョンは忘れたので、本当は
改善されてるかもしれないのですが)ような記事を見たのでそうかと思ったのですが、、winからの乗り換え組ですが、欲しくて買ったので、決してトラブったから
と言ってmacのせいにしてるわけではないのですが(^^;;
>WINで使用していたファイルをMACに移したのですが、
と書いてありますが、どういう方法で移動したのでしょうか?
当方でも再現テストしてみたいので教えてください。
WINからMACにデータを移動した方法は、
WINでCDにデータを焼き、それをMACで読み、移しました。
この方法が悪かったのでしょうか?
試してみましたが問題ありません。
やはりWindows側が拡張子を隠すの状態で2重の状態でCDに焼いたとしか
思えません。
>windows側では、確かに拡張子非表示にしていますが、その状態では、
ファイル名のみ表示されています。
このとき表示されるのは、海区調子を除いた部分です。たとえば、見かけ上、同じファイル名のファイル(テキストファイルとワードファイル)が同一フォルダ内に共存できますが、これは、実際には拡張子が異なっているからです。
拡張子の機能を理解できる場合には、拡張子を表示させることをお勧めします。
ウイルスの中には拡張子らしきものをファイル名に含めて表示させ、実際は実行ファイルだったとい例が多くあります。拡張子を表示させること、これを発見できる可能性が高くなります。ただし、拡張子を操作できてしまうので、それが煩雑な場合には、やはり拡張子を隠すことになります。
うちのVirtualPCでも実機でも拡張子を二重に付けた場合は
拡張子を表示しない設定にした場合、うち一つは表示しています。
まさか他の方が検証もせずに書いているとは思えないので
Winでは環境によって二重拡張子を表示するのでしょうかね?
>拡張子を表示しない設定にした場合、うち一つは表示しています。
これを使って、実行ファイル(exeファイル)を他の形式のファイルと勘違いさせるウイルス(ワーム)が多数、います。
この点では、winでは、「拡張子を表示」にしておくべきです。
勿論、間違ってファイル名から拡張子を消してしまうようなレベルの人には勧められませんが。
拡張子について